What affects the price

When you look at replacing your HVAC system, several variables shape the final bill. The size of your home and the specific ductwork required play a major role in labor time. Then there is the efficiency rating of the unit itself; higher-rated systems cost more upfront but often lower monthly utility bills. You also have to consider the brand, the type of fuel source, and whether you need to upgrade electrical components to handle the new equipment.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

What is the mini-split AC installation cost in Seattle?

The mini-split AC installation cost in Seattle varies based on the number of indoor units needed and the complexity of the installation. These systems are excellent for targeted cooling or homes without existing ductwork, which can be common in Seattle homes. To get an accurate price, a professional assessment is best.
